跳到主要内容

GET – 电池属性

使用 GET 方法检索服务器的电池中的属性。

请求 URL

GET https://<BMC_IPADDR>/redfish/v1/Chassis/{ChassisId}/PowerSubsystem/Batteries/{BatteryId}

请求正文

响应正文

字段

类型

描述

Description

字符串

“This resource is used to represent a battery for a Redfish implementation.”

CapacityRatedAmpHours

数字

此电池的额定最大容量(以安培小时为单位)。

CapacityRatedWattHours

数字

此电池的额定最大容量(以瓦时为单位)。

ChargeState

字符串

此电池的充电状态。

FirmwareVersion

字符串

此电池的固件版本。

HotPluggable

布尔

指示在此设备运行时是否可以插拔此设备。

Manufacturer

字符串

此电池的制造商。

Model

字符串

此电池的型号。

ProductionDate

字符串

此电池的生产或制造日期。

Replaceable

布尔

指示是否可以在供应商更换政策允许的情况下独立更换此组件。

SerialNumber

字符串

此电池的序列号。

Name

字符串

Battery

Id

字符串

Battery

Links

对象

已展开。

 

StorageControllers

数组

在断电事件期间由此电池供电的存储控制器的链接数组。

  

StorageControllers[1]

字符串

此存储控制器资源的引用链接。

Status

对象

已展开。

 

State

字符串

Enabled

 

Health

字符串

表示此资源在没有依赖资源的情况下的运行状况状态。

状态代码

HTTP 状态代码错误消息 ID
500InternalError

示例

返回以下示例 JSON 响应:

{
"@odata.context": "/redfish/v1/$metadata#Battery.Battery",
"@odata.etag": "\"02235624\"",
"@odata.id": "/redfish/v1/Chassis/1/PowerSubsystem/Batteries/slot1_0x460000",
"@odata.type": "#Battery.v1_2_0.Battery",
"CapacityRatedAmpHours": 0.006043085362762213,
"CapacityRatedWattHours": 0.041111111640930176,
"ChargeState": "Idle",
"FirmwareVersion": "3456-8GB",
"HotPluggable": false,
"Id": "slot1_0x460000",
"Links": {
"StorageControllers": [
{
"@odata.id": "/redfish/v1/Systems/1/Storage/controller_slot1"
}
]
},
"Manufacturer": "LSI",
"Model": "CVPM05",
"Name": "Battery of the RAID Controller in slot 1",
"Oem": {
...
}
},
"ProductionDate": "2017-05-05",
"Replaceable": true,
"SerialNumber": "12017",
"Status": {
"Health": "OK",
"State": "Enabled"
}
}